Description

Protecting Children in Time provides a highly original analysis of the origins and development of the taken for granted notion that it is possible through social intervention to protect children from avoidable harm and even death, to protect children in time. By using case studies which span the past 120 years of 'modern' practices and drawing on the work of leading social theorists of modernity and risk society it provides a new way of thinking about constructions of child abuse as a social problem and child protection as a late modern expert system and experience. It proposes new ways of conceptualizing relationships between professionals, children at risk and families and deepens our understanding of what effective interventions have to involve.

Author Biography:

HARRY FERGUSON is Professor of Social Work in the Faculty of Health and Social Care, University of the West of England, Bristol, UK. The author of several books and numerous articles, he has been working in the areas of social theory, social policy, social work and child protection for twenty-five years.
